Thea was born on August 17, 1940 in Friedrichsdorf Hochrich district Glogau, Germany. As a young child in World War II, she fled with her family for 6 weeks in winter by walking and with horse and buggy to the Bavarian region of Allgäu Germany. Hearing the stories of what she endured growing up were sad, yet fascinating for us children to listen to, our Mom was a walking history book. She moved to the United States of America in 1965 and taught herself much of the English language while watching Sesame Street with her oldest children. She became a U.S. Citizen on May 1, 1974 and was extremely proud to be one. Thea worked in an office and then as a store manager for The London Cleaners before retiring. Thea most enjoyed spending her time with her family and friends. She enjoyed her trips back home to Germany to visit her family, up north, lunches and shopping with her friends, or just taking drives to various places around the area. Thea kept an immaculate house, could get any stain out of anything, was a great seamstress, avid gardener, dressed to the 9's, and in earlier years loved cruising around in her 1987 Monte Carlo SS. She was a very loving and affectionate soul, one whom always made sure to take care of anyone as much as she could. She had a great ability to carry a meaningful conversation with just about anyone, provide a feast of food whether or not you were hungry, and always told you she will always love you.
